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al
Ignoring the signs of a slab leak can lead to costly repairs and potentially even health risks. Here are some warning signs to watch out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Notice a persistent musty smell in your home? It could be a sign of a hidden leak beneath your slab. Don’t ignore it, call us today to schedule an assessment.
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ling
Water stains on your walls or ceiling are a clear indication of a leak.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and repair it before further damage occurs.
Sound of Running Water When None is Present
Do you hear the sound of running water when none is present? It could be a sign of a hidden leak beneath your slab. Don’t wait, call us today to schedule an assessment.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Notice any warped or buckled flooring in your home? It could be a sign of a slab leak.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and repair it before further damage occurs.
Visible Water Damage or Mineral Deposits
See any visible water damage or mineral deposits in your home? It’s a clear indication of a leak.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and repair it before further damage occurs.
Increased Water Bills
Notice an increase in your water bills? It could be a sign of a hidden leak beneath your slab.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and repair it before further damage occurs.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Laurel, FL
The cost of slab le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Laurel, FL.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age and determining the necessary repairs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the leak and size of the affected area |
| Drying and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of the affected area and type of repairs needed |
| Slab Repair and Replacement | $5,000 – $20,000 | Size of the affected area and type of materials needed |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and type of repairs needed |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ment by our team. We offer free estimates and will work with you to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

Common Questions About Slab Leak Water Removal
Q: What causes slab leaks?
A: Slab leaks are caused by cracks in the concrete slab beneath your home. These cracks can be caused by settlement, soil erosion, or other factors that put pressure on the slab.
Q: How do I prevent slab leaks?
A: To prevent slab leaks, you should inspect your slab regularly for cracks and signs of damage. You should also ensure that your plumbing system is properly installed and maintained, and that you have adequate insurance coverage in case of an emergency.
